for basic manual mirrors, no lights no nothing. its basically removing your old mirrors, drilling some holes for the new ones and putting them on. then you are gonna have to do some body work to the mirror so that the base looks like it was made for your car.

if you have options like turn signals, power mirrors, heat and etc, then you're gonna have to take some extra steps to wire them up.
